What is RTE in energy storage?

• Round-Trip Efficiency (RTE) The efficiency of an energy storage system in storing and then releasing energy. Formula: RTE = (Output Energy / Input Energy) × 100%. • Load Shifting: Moving energy usage from high-demand periods to off-peak times, optimizing energy costs and grid efficiency, often with energy storage systems.
